What is narrative perspective?

Back

Narrative perspective refers to the viewpoint from which a story is told, influencing how the reader perceives the events and characters.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is 1st person point of view?

Back

In 1st person point of view, the narrator is a character in the story and uses 'I' or 'we' to tell the story, sharing their personal thoughts and feelings.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is 2nd person point of view?

Back

In 2nd person point of view, the narrator addresses the reader directly using 'you,' making the reader feel as if they are part of the story.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is 3rd person limited point of view?

Back

In 3rd person limited point of view, the narrator knows the thoughts and feelings of only one character, providing a limited perspective.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is 3rd person omniscient point of view?

Back

In 3rd person omniscient point of view, the narrator knows the thoughts and feelings of all characters, providing a comprehensive view of the story.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Example of 1st person point of view.

Back

"I walked to the store, feeling excited about what I might find."

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Example of 2nd person point of view.

Back

"You step into the room, and a chill runs down your spine."
